Abstract
I ended Part III by describing how the asceticism of Samvatsari and the well-being and increase celebrated at the Ganesh festival are dramatically counterposed, in a way that is emblematic both of the location of Jain communities in Indian society, and the ethical and aesthetic contrasts between renunciation and riches as lay religious values. I should like to end this part of the book with a consideration of the other major festival in the Jain religious year, Diwali (see Plates XIX–XXII). On the surface, Diwali could not be more different from Samvatsari, but the two festivals exhibit a different aspect of the same Jain ethos; mixing the same elements to produce a complementary effect.
